Which Pump to Choose...
 
My VP has gone up on me and I am saving money to get a new pump on it. Ive searched the forums on here and I know that if I am going with a factory replacement to go with the SO instead of the HO. But I was wondering if I should go with a modified pump. I plan on doing larger injectors and twins in the future and other supporting mods.

Questions:

What Pump? (Monster, Hot Rod, Lightining)
Can I run a modified pump with my current setup? (Check Sig.)
Is it truly worth the extra money?
Does it make my goal easier to achieve?
Would i need larger injector lines?

Horse Power Goal of about 700 on fuel.

Thanks

turbo20psi 05-03-2011 09:02 PM

SO pump will in the long run give the most HP. Its been proven on the dyno.
Not worth the extra money for the monster,hot rod,lightning..
No need for larger injector lines.Larger lines=lope:td:

connermcpherson 05-04-2011 08:48 AM

No need to go to big for the VP, you can get more HP out of a SO pump. Word of advice, dont do what i did and throw all this money into fuel and not have a tranny.... do essentials first. But if u really want to add some fuel, SO pump, .093 lines and feeders to 250's, that would be enough fuel a big set of twins to get to that 700hp mark
